Help for fattened bull keepers
On Friday, the payment of more than one billion forints allocated to support financed from the national budget related to the keeping of fattened bulls in the beef sector will begin.

(Photo: Pixabay)
The 2023 frame amount of the temporary national support for fattened bulls is HUF 1.01 billion, which enables farmers to pay HUF 15,000 per basic entitlement. The Hungarian State Treasury will start the transfers for a total of about 4,300 producers on Friday.
The affected livestock keepers will receive the support after the updated basic entitlements, the determination of which could be requested during the submission period of the uniform applications in 2023.
The beef cattle sector is a significant export sector and employer, in 2023 it generated a total value of HUF 145.4 billion, the export revenue of live cattle and beef in the first 10 months of 2023 was 209 million euros. The source provides liquidity assistance to maintain production capacities.
